  Job Description

Specific Responsibilities:

Under supervision, provides support and back-up assistance to team members:

  • Assist with invoice review, invoice exceptions, inventory goods receipts ensuring completeness and accuracy of all required documentation per SOX controls and timeliness in execution of proper EBS/SAP transactions
  • Maintain Invoice Tracker and group email inbox to ensure compliance of SOX controls
  • Collaborate with accounting teams to help resolve AP or AR issues
  • Assist with PO issuance and revisions by reviewing pre-alert emails, proposals/quotes and routing POs in Oracle EBS or PRs in SAP for approval
  • Help with review of disposal forms and initiate requests in GSHIP
  • Assist team with documentation of work instructions
  • Assist with sales orders and customer invoices transactions
  • Ad hoc tasks ie: folder updates, file maintenance, etc…
